ioSemantics Launches Quality Assurance Automation Technology for Business Rules Applications

* Reuters is not responsible for the content in this press release.

Fri Jun 6, 2008 2:37pm EDT

ioSemantics Launches Quality Assurance Automation Technology for Business
Rules Applications
Extending the 2007 Turing Award winning Model-checking that transformed
quality assurance in the semiconductor chip industry

CONIFER, Colo., June 6 /PRNewswire/ -- ioSemantics announced today the
launch of a revolutionary quality assurance automation technology for business
systems.  Similar to the 2007 Turing Award winning technology
(http://www.acm.org/press-room/news-releases/turing-award-07/),
qaSemantics(TM) brings patent pending* model-based reasoning technology to
business rules applications.  qaSemantics is used to automatically verify an
application's adherence to business policies without the need for test cases
and test data.  qaSemantics' model-based reasoning technology can
automatically verify the equivalent of an infinite combination of inputs
against defined business policies, resulting in total system reliability and
quality.
    "ioSemantics builds upon the model-checking technology that has
transformed quality assurance in the computer hardware, aeronautics and space
industries, but using techniques more focused on the semantics of business
rules in information systems.  qaSemantics' technology will have a dramatic
impact on the quality of business rule management.  I know of no other
technology that allows large business systems to be modeled and verified with
the efficiency and flexibility provided by qaSemantics," said Ken Anderson,
Associate Professor of Computer Science, University of Colorado at Boulder.
    ioSemantics' President, Steve Bucuvalas, said the qaSemantics' technology
is the culmination of two of his personal passions.  "After thirty years of
building business systems, and my avid interest in advanced theories of
computer science, I am delighted to see these two threads in my life come
together and be realized in such a pragmatic and revolutionary technology for
information-intensive business industries such as financial services,
insurance, and health care."
    Total business rules application quality through automated reasoning
    qaSemantics' technology automatically verifies business rules application
quality by comparing business policies about the system to a logical,
database-like model of the application's behavior.  Automated, model-based
reasoning is used to verify the overall input-output system behavior, and its
impact on business data.  qaSemantics accomplishes this complete quality
automation without test cases or test data, achieving a 30% - 50% reduction in
system development time and costs.
    Business policy managers and application architects can explore an
application by using qaSemantics' integral graphs and charts to instantly
visualize application behavior and spot unexpected exceptions.
    qaSemantics is programming language independent, intrinsically agile, and
can fit into any application development approach.
    Background
    Quality assurance processes comprise, on average, between 40% and 60% of
business system development time and costs.  Much of this time and cost is
spent on tedious and error-prone business and quality analysis, and the
development of extensive test cases and test data.  The resulting test
coverage is only a small percentage of the total system, because there are an
infinite number of possible system inputs for most business rules
applications.
    Model-checking is an ACM Turing Award winning method of using automated
reasoning to validate the behavior of a logic-based system.  This process uses
automated reasoning methods to test all program states to insure correct
system behavior, and has become the foundation of a quantum leap in quality
assurance in the computer chip manufacturing industry and in high-risk
real-time systems.  Model-checking eliminates the need for quality analysis,
test cases and test data.
    qaSemantics builds upon these strengths, but adds patent pending*
techniques for business rules applications that make quality assurance
automation more business data focused, more agile and more intuitive.  The
comprehensive business data impact, and the reliability of business rules
applications, is automatically and completely verified by qaSemantics'
workbench of quality assurance tools.
    qaSemantics automatically generates the logical model of the application,
eliminating any possibility of human error, incompleteness or other errors,
such as infinite loops, that could freeze an application at runtime.
    About ioSemantics
    ioSemantics, LLC (http://www.iosemantics.com) is a company dedicated to
bringing to market unprecedented innovation in business software engineering.
ioSemantics has developed proprietary, patent pending software capabilities
which dramatically reduce business system project development time and cost,
while simultaneously delivering vastly improved project quality. The
capability draws on fundamentally new model-based automated reasoning for the
analysis of business systems.
    ioSemantics has offices in Conifer, Colorado.
    *One or more United States and foreign patent applications have been filed
to protect the capabilities of qaSemantics.
SOURCE  ioSemantics, LLC

Leslie Whitehouse of ioSemantics, LLC, +1-602-810-2155,
leslie@iosemantics.com
Comments (0)
This discussion is now closed. We welcome comments on our articles for a limited period after their publication.